Abstract

Recently established methodologies for independent design of robust decentralized controllers are limited to open-loop stable processes. To facilitate independent design for open-loop unstable processes, new formulations are developed using the stable factorization approach (Vidyasagar, 1985, Control System Synthesis: A Factorization Approach. The MIT press, Cambridge, MA.). Application of the proposed design procedure to examples reveals that controllers for unstable systems can be designed to contain robustness properties. This result gives the control system designer more insight into the control of unstable processes.
